
P-Bruins announce 2002-03 schedule

Providence, RI --
The Providence Bruins announced today their schedule for the upcoming 2002-03 season, the 11th in franchise history. The Black and Gold, under the direction of new head coach Mike Sullivan, will play an 80-game schedule, with all games against Eastern Conference rivals. The season opens up with two road games against the Saint John Flames on Friday and Saturday, October 11th and 12th. The Bruins' home opener is Friday, October 18th at 7:05 p.m. against the Springfield Falcons.
The Providence Bruins will face off against 12 different opponents during the 2002-03 regular season. The Black and Gold will play half its schedule against its four North Division rivals. They will battle the Lowell Lock Monsters, Manchester Monarchs, Portland Pirates and Worcester IceCats 10 times apiece. In addition, the P-Bruins will take on two of their traditional rivals, the East Division's Hartford Wolf Pack and Springfield Falcons, 10 times, as well. The Bruins will also meet two teams for the first time. They will take on the Canadian Division's Manitoba Moose four times, and the expansion Binghamton Senators twice.
The Bruins' 40-game home schedule features 37 weekend dates. Providence will play 21 games on Friday night, 15 games on Sunday afternoon and one Saturday night contest. In addition, two games will be played on Wednesday night and one on a Tuesday night. One Wednesday night game will be played on Thanksgiving Eve, November 27th, at 7:05 p.m. against the Portland Pirates. The Tuesday night contest pits the Bruins against the Hartford Wolf Pack on New Year's Eve, December 31st, at 4:05 p.m.
The busiest month of the season for Providence will be November, when the team plays 15 games, including nine on home ice. The months of December and March will see the Black and Gold play a total of 14 games apiece. The Bruins will play a season-high 10 home games during the month of December.
